Monthly Cost of Living

Monthly costs for one person with rent: $1,514 in Mayari versus $1,204 in Yaguajay.

Estimated couple costs with rent: $1,896 in Mayari versus $1,691 in Yaguajay.

Monthly costs for a family of three with rent: $2,279 in Mayari versus $2,179 in Yaguajay.

Living in Mayari is roughly 26% more expensive than in Yaguajay, driven mainly by Clothing & Footwear.

The two cities straddle the global median: Mayari is 14% above, Yaguajay is 10% below.
